In this episode, Carmin Wong guest hosts and invites Aye Diallo to discuss Black women who have influenced or helped shape their self-image. Together, they discuss their roots, their foundations, and their friendship.

In this episode we are joined by Carmin Wong, in a discussion that delves into the long legacy of Black women scribes. Listen as we engage Black study, travel, transnationalism and the Black diaspora, literature, performance, memory and of course, the legacy of the Late, Great Toni Morrison ♥️
Note: *please listen to the disclaimer VERY closely— I’m not playing with y’all asses!* Today’s episode engages the art of the Tarot and Shanell’s journey to the tool. We parse our the difference between oracle cards and tarot cards, Pamela Coleman smith and other matters related to historicity and erasure of Black women. And we also get into some descriptions of the Tarot system and Shanell’s path.
